New Delhi, Aug 08 (ANI): Duncan Zowie Haywood Jones also known as Duncan Jones is an English director, producer and screenwriter. After the direction of his latest film ‘Mute’ and ‘Rogue Trooper’, Jones will serve as a director and executive producer in his upcoming TV series for the first time. The TV series will be an adaptation of Tony Kent’s thriller novel ‘Killer Intent’. According to sources the series will be produced by liberty films. Duncan Jones has received many awards but is well known for the direction of his first feature film ‘Moon’, for which he won the BFTA Award for Outstanding Debut. Duncan Jones was born to English singer, song writer and musician David Bowie and American Actress-Model Angela “Angie” Bowie, in Bromley, London on 30 May 1971. He got married to Rodene Ronquillo on 6 november 2012. And had his first child on 10July 2016 and his second child on 18 april 2018.
